摘要
Heating and cooling loads in residential buildings are determined not only by outdoor environment and internal heat gains, but also by the use of air conditioners. The usage includes the operation pattern of air conditioner and the two set points of room air temperature. One set point is the lower temperature limit for air conditioner to start up; the other set point is the upper temperature limit of the comfortable zone with air-conditioning. This paper presents the investigation results of the use of air conditioners in 42 air-conditioned residential units in Beijing.. It is found that air conditioners are usually used intermittently in residential units. Occupants perceive the warmth as being less serve in non-air-conditioned environment than in air-conditioned environment. For most of occupants, they start their air-conditioners under the condition of air temperature above 29 degrees C, while they will not be satisfied with the temperature condition above 26 degrees C in air-conditioned environment.
